
Entrance to the territory of Norway by cars with Russian numbers will be completely blocked from Tuesday, October 3. This was announced today in the Ministry of Foreign Affairs of the country.
"Norway, together with the allies and like -minded people, reacts to the brutal aggressive war that Russia wages against Ukraine. It is important that the sanctions are effective so that we prevent as many income necessary for the Russian state to finance the war," said Norwegian Foreign Minister Anniken Hitfeld.
On September 20, Norway announced restrictions on the import and use of cars in the country with Russian registration - following Finland, Poland, Latvia, Estonia and Lithuania.
Earlier on Friday, the Lithuanian Customs Service demanded to take out cars with Russian numbers from the country for six months.
